Ticket #: (assigned)
Site: Ashgrove Depot
Category: Key cabinet — pool cars

Key cabinet in the Ashgrove Depot loading corridor jammed again this morning. Visiting contractors from Renlo Surveys need pool car keys daily this week and can't wait on facilities each time. Cabinet lock has been reset and tested; door now closes flush. Contractors must sign the vehicle log before taking keys and return them same day. Cabinet relocates to the main office in spring. Reset cabinet code follows below.

door code, bafog-kawip: bdg-HQ-8

**Q: Why did my request get a 429 from the Tollgate gateway?**

Tollgate enforces per-service token buckets: 200 requests/minute default, bursts up to 50. Limits are keyed on the calling service identity, not IP. If you're reviewing code that retries on 429, check it honors the Retry-After header and backs off exponentially — hammering the gateway triggers a temporary ban. Custom limits require a quota entry in the gateway config repo, approved by the platform team. For quota increases or disputes, email the gateway owners at the address below.

escalation mailbox, fahaf-bajep: druael@lumiccorp.internal

**Postmortem timeline — Farelight pricing experiment**

14:22 — On-call paged after checkout conversions dropped sharply on the Farelight platform. Investigation showed the ticket-pricing experiment had begun serving the treatment price to 100% of traffic instead of the intended 10% split, due to a misconfigured rollout flag pushed earlier that afternoon. Experiment was halted at 14:41 and prices reverted. The deploy responsible was identified by the token recorded below.

session token of fadug-hahap = htk3_554